
Housing costs in Minneapolis?
A typical home costs
$316,700, which is 6.3% less expensive than the national average of
$338,100 and 2.3% more expensive than the average Minnesota home, at
$309,500. Renting a two-bedroom unit in Minneapolis costs
$1,340 per month, which is 8.1% more than the national average of
$1,240 and 4.5% cheaper than the state average of
$1,400.
Can I afford Minneapolis?
To live comfortably in Minneapolis (zip 55409), Minnesota, a minimum annual income of
$60,840 for a family, and
$43,600 for a single person is recommended.
